### 内容主体大纲1. **区块链钱包的基础知识** - 什么是区块链钱包? - 区块链钱包的类型 - 为什么需要区块链钱包?...
以太坊是一个开放的去中心化平台,它允许开发者在其基础上构建和发布智能合约和去中心化应用(DApps)。在使用以太坊的过程中,用户需要管理以太币(ETH)及其他代币,这就需要一个安全的钱包来存储这些资产。而在每个以太钱包中,私钥是用户进行交易和管理资产的关键。
私钥的重要性不言而喻,一旦私钥泄露,用户的资产将面临被盗取的风险。因此,如何加密和安全存储以太钱包的私钥,成为了每个以太坊用户必须重视的问题。
--- #### 什么是以太钱包私钥?在加密货币中,私钥是一串非常长的数字或字母序列,通常由256位的二进制数表示。它用于签署交易,证明用户对某个以太钱包中资产的控制权。每个以太钱包都配有一个私钥和一个对应的公钥,二者之间通过一种数学算法进行关联。
私钥与公钥是一对密钥,其中私钥是保密的,公钥则是公开的。持有私钥的人能够生成相应的公钥,而通过公钥可以接收以太币。简单来说,私钥就像你的身份密码,而公钥则可以理解为你的账户号码。在进行交易时,用户需要用私钥进行签名动作,以确认交易是由账户持有者发起的。
--- #### 私钥为何需要加密?随着加密货币的普及,黑客攻击的案例频繁出现。如果用户的私钥未加密或存储不当,就可能被恶意软件窃取,从而导致资产被盗。例如,在一些著名的加密交易所中,因安全措施不到位而造成数百万美元资产的丢失。这清楚地说明了私钥保护的重要性。
丢失或被盗的私钥意味着用户将无法再访问其资产。一旦私钥被盗,没有中央机构可以介入,用户将面临永久失去资产的风险。因此,为了确保资产的安全性,对私钥进行加密是至关重要的步骤。
--- #### 常见的私钥加密方法加密可以分为对称加密和非对称加密两种形式。对称加密是使用同一个密钥进行加密和解密,适用于数据量小且对性能要求较高的场景。相比之下,非对称加密是基于一对密钥(公钥和私钥),适合于需要身份验证和信息安全的场合。
许多编程语言和平台提供了现成的加密库,例如,Python的Cryptography和Node.js的Crypto。这些库提供多种加密算法(如AES、RSA等),可以帮助用户轻松地对私钥进行加密,确保它们的安全性。《以太坊白皮书》中也提到了使用这些加密库来进行私钥的安全存储与管理。
--- #### 私钥的安全存储硬件钱包是存储私钥的最安全方式,因为它们将私钥存储在物理设备中,不能被网络访问。相对而言,软件钱包则存储在电脑、手机等设备上,如果不进行额外的安全措施(例如加密),就会面临被攻击的风险。
私钥、助记词或恢复种子需要被安全备份。在备份时,不仅要确保备份的物理安全,还要考虑加密存储。在面临设备损坏、丢失等情况时,用户可以通过备份的信息恢复钱包及其资产。
--- #### 实际案例分析许多成功的交易所和钱包服务商在私钥加密方面都有很好的实践。例如,某知名加密交易所采用了多资本密钥管理方式,同时结合硬件安全模块(HSM),确保客户的私钥不会被泄露。通过这些措施,该交易所不仅保护了客户资产,还建立了较高的行业信誉。
相反,某些钱包因缺乏对私钥的合理加密,导致用户资产被盗,给用户带来了巨大的财政损失。这些失败的案例提醒用户,在选择钱包时,务必考量其安全性和对私钥的保护措施。
--- #### 结论与未来展望私钥是确保以太坊及其他加密资产安全的关键。然而,随着技术的发展,黑客攻击和其他安全威胁也在不断演进,用户必须保持警惕,以确保个人资产的安全。
未来,可能会出现更加高级和自动化的私钥管理方式,包括基于生物特征的加密、智能合约作为私钥管理的安全工具等。这些新技术将为以太坊等去中心化金融工具提供更加安全的使用环境。
--- ### 相关问题 1. 以太坊私钥是如何生成的? 2. 如何安全地备份私钥? 3. 私钥遗失会造成什么后果? 4. 常见的钱包类型有哪些,它们的利弊是什么? 5. 如何识别安全可靠的钱包服务? 6. 私钥与助记词有什么区别? 7. 加密科技在区块链中的未来趋势是什么? 以下的问题将逐个详细探讨,每个问题将有700字的详细介绍,以确保全面覆盖用户的疑问和需求。